Phenobarbitone

General information:
Substance group: Antiepileptics, Barbiturates and Derivatives ATC: N03AA02
Trade names: Luminal®, Luminaletten®, Phenobarbital*®
available doses: tablets 15 / 100 mg, solution for injection 219 mg/ml
Reference ranges:
10 – 40 mg/l
Toxic Plasma levels: 50 mg/l
Sampling:
Material: Serum (Monovette brown) Minimum volume for analysis: 500µl
Recommendation: trough level (directly before the next intake)

Pharmacology:
Test principle: High-performance liquid chromatography with UV detection (HPLC-UV)
Liquid-liquid extraction with ether, chromatographic separation, absorption measurement
Analysis system: HPLC
Findings communication: on the day of submission, via LIMS

Pharmacokinetics:
T 1⁄2 : 60 – 150 h
Tmax : p.o.: 6 – 18 h; i.m.: 3 – 5 h; i.v.: 20 – 60 min
Bioavailability: 100%
Protein binding: 40 – 60%
Clearance: 4.4 ml/min
Excretion: urine
Metabolism: hepatic
Therapeutic range: 10 – 40 mg/l
toxic concentration: > 50 mg/l
Distribution volume: 0.66 – 0.88 l/kg (children: 0.56 – 0.97 l/kg)
Time to steady state: 2 – 3 weeks


Indication:
Level 1: TDM strongly recommended
TDM at least every 3-6 months or more frequently in case of dose titration, suspected non-adrence, dose changes, changes in comedic eradication, adverse drug effects, intoxication, pregnancy.
Determination of phenobarbital serum concentration, blood count, alkaline phosphatase and renal/liver values.
